|
@@ -52,10 +52,22 @@ public class CardApiController extends BaseController {
|
|
|
private final IPtCardService cardService;
|
|
private final IPtCardService cardService;
|
|
|
private final DefaultConfig defaultConfig;
|
|
private final DefaultConfig defaultConfig;
|
|
|
|
|
|
|
|
- @PostMapping({"/api/v1/new", "/api/v1/init","/api/v1/change","/api/v1/reissue"})
|
|
|
|
|
|
|
+ @PostMapping({"/api/v1/new", "/api/v1/change","/api/v1/reissue"})
|
|
|
public ReturnResult initNewCard(@RequestBody Map<String, Object> initParam) {
|
|
public ReturnResult initNewCard(@RequestBody Map<String, Object> initParam) {
|
|
|
return getReturnResult(initParam);
|
|
return getReturnResult(initParam);
|
|
|
}
|
|
}
|
|
|
|
|
+
|
|
|
|
|
+ @PostMapping("/api/v1/init")
|
|
|
|
|
+ public ReturnResult initSefNewCard(@RequestBody Map<String, Object> initParam) {
|
|
|
|
|
+ PtCardBo bo = getInitInfo(initParam);
|
|
|
|
|
+ InitCardVo initCardVo = new InitCardVo();
|
|
|
|
|
+ R<ResultInfo> result = cardBusiness.initEntityCard(bo, initCardVo);
|
|
|
|
|
+ if (R.isSuccess(result)) {
|
|
|
|
|
+ PtCardVo cardVo = initCardVo.getCard();
|
|
|
|
|
+ return ReturnResult.success(YcVoConvert.cardVoConvert(cardVo));
|
|
|
|
|
+ }
|
|
|
|
|
+ throw new ApiException(result.getData().getDetail(), result.getData().getCode());
|
|
|
|
|
+ }
|
|
|
//@PostMapping("/api/v1/change")
|
|
//@PostMapping("/api/v1/change")
|
|
|
//@SyncDataToLocal(eventType = CARD_OPERATION, sender = CARD_CENTER_SENDER)
|
|
//@SyncDataToLocal(eventType = CARD_OPERATION, sender = CARD_CENTER_SENDER)
|
|
|
//public ReturnResult initChangeCard(@RequestBody Map<String, Object> initParam) {
|
|
//public ReturnResult initChangeCard(@RequestBody Map<String, Object> initParam) {
|